Transaction 221cc39b67b8ca3a8400eda62fd6e0fb4a87e27473b5ffe9937f1789707e17d8
1 Input
1 Output
-
221cc39b67b8ca3a8400eda62fd6e0fb4a87e27473b5ffe9937f1789707e17d8:0
- value
- 13034679
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d910ef0e9691889da215db78431ba5bc4bbf459 OP_EQUAL
- address
- 3EbYyRXMnUrzCxDT1R5CdHyXxmYRJVFXvh